Laura Rossi-Diorio, MSW, RSW is a Registered Social Worker with over 30 years of experience supporting individuals from diverse backgrounds and communities. She earned her Bachelor of Social Work from Metropolitan Toronto University in 1992 and her Master of Social Work from the University of Windsor in 2018.
Laura's clinical practice is grounded in a client-centred, collaborative, and compassionate approach. She strives to provide a safe, supportive, and non-judgmental space where clients can share their stories, explore their challenges, and work toward meaningful change.
She works with adults experiencing concerns related to mental health, trauma, grief and loss, anxiety, depression, and life transitions. Laura is committed to helping clients build on their strengths, develop resilience, and move forward with greater clarity and hope.
Her therapeutic approach is trauma-informed and draws from a variety of evidence-based modalities, including Strengths-Based Therapy, Solution-Focused Therapy, Narrative Therapy,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T), and other client-centred interventions tailored to each individual's unique needs and goals.
